What Is Faceless Video Content?
Faceless video content refers to videos that:
- Do not show the creator’s face
- Rely on visuals, text, animation, or AI-generated footage
- Often use voiceover, captions, or music instead of talking-head footage
Faceless videos are popular in niches like:
- Motivation
- Finance
- Education
- AI and technology
- Storytelling

Mistake #6: Choosing the Wrong Niche for Faceless Content
Not all niches work well without a face.
Poor Fits for Faceless Content
- Personal lifestyle vlogs
- Relationship advice requiring credibility
- Highly personality-driven topics
Better Fits
- Education and explainers
- Finance and business
- AI and tech
- History and facts
Choose niches where information matters more than identity.

Mistake #8: No Monetization Plan
Views do not equal income.
Common Monetization Mistakes
- Waiting too long to monetize
- Relying only on ads
- No affiliate or product strategy
How to Fix It
Design monetization early:
- Ads
- Affiliate links
- Digital products
- Services
Faceless content performs best with layered income streams.
